None of mine really bark, they tend to make woo'ing sounds and howly moaning sounds instead.

My Alaskan Malamute tries though, bless her. She makes a funny face and you can see she's trying to bark, like our German Shepherd would, but it just sounds like she's pushing air out of her nose really quickly. It's like a funny imitation bark.
